Keith Henchey Obituary

Keith J. Henchey, age 37, passed away unexpectedly at home on September 14, 2025. He was born in Springfield, MA on February 3, 1988. Keith loved working on cars or basically anything with a motor. If he wasn't getting his hands dirty working on a vehicle you would catch him getting his hands dirty fishing. He was always a daredevil and up for anything especially if it included four wheels or even two. His love for BMX never faded growing up into the man he was. Keith was predeceased by his mom Sheri Henchey, and his four grandparents Joan Bassette, Robert Greenia, Judith & John Henchey. Keith leaves behind his son Derek Henchey of Westfield, his dad John Henchey and his wife Diana of Awagam, his sister Megan Henchey of Westfield, his brother Nick Henchey and his wife Taylor of West Springfield and four nephews Cameron, Matthew, Maverick and Grayson. Along with many aunts, uncles, cousins and friends. Calling hours will be Wednesday September 24th from 5:00 to 7:00 pm at the O'Brien Family Funeral Home, 33 Lamb St., South Hadley.
